网页服务器的配置参数是网站性能、稳定性和安全性的重要保障。随着互联网技术的发展,网站规模的扩大和用户需求的多样化,正确的服务器配置变得尤为重要。本文将从多个维度详细分析网页服务器配置参数,包括性能优化、安全配置、负载均衡与容错机制以及日志管理。希望通过对这些方面的深入探讨,为网站管理员和技术人员提供实用的参考。
一、性能优化配置
网页服务器的性能优化是保证网站快速响应用户请求的核心。首先,服务器的硬件配置(如CPU、内存、硬盘等)直接影响到网页加载速度和并发处理能力。为了提升性能,选择合适的硬件资源,并根据网站的访问量进行合理的资源分配,是非常重要的。
其次,操作系统的选择与配置对服务器性能也有重要影响。大多数网页服务器运行在Linux或Windows操作系统上,而Linux系统以其高效性和稳定性在网页服务器中占据主导地位。通过对内核参数、文件系统和网络配置的优化,可以极大地提高服务器的响应速度。
最后,服务器软件(如Apache、Nginx等)的配置也是影响性能的关键因素。通过合理配置缓存、压缩算法、连接池等技术,可以有效减少服务器负担,提升访问速度。例如,启用HTTP/2和GZIP压缩可以加快数据传输速度,优化用户体验。
二、安全配置
网页服务器的安全性是防止恶意攻击、数据泄露以及其他安全问题的基础。首先,服务器必须及时更新操作系统和应用程序的补丁,以修复已知的安全漏洞。定期检查服务器的安全性,确保系统处于最新的防护状态,是保障网页服务器安全的第一步。
其次,配置防火墙和访问控制策略可以有效防止非法访问。通过设置IP黑名单和白名单、限制访问频率以及使用SSL/TLS协议加密数据传输,能够有效减少DDoS攻击和中间人攻击的风险。
最后,服务器上应该启用日志记录功能,详细记录访问日志和错误日志。这些日志可以帮助管理员快速发现异常行为和潜在的安全漏洞,并采取及时的应对措施,避免更大的安全风险。
三、负载均衡与容错机制
随着网站流量的增加,单台服务器往往无法满足高并发请求的需求。此时,负载均衡配置显得尤为重要。负载均衡技术可以将用户请求均匀分配到多台服务器上,避免某一台服务器因过载而崩溃,从而提高系统的可用性和扩展性。
负载均衡的实现方式有多种,包括DNS负载均衡、硬件负载均衡和软件负载均衡等。选择合适的负载均衡策略和工具(如Nginx、HAProxy等),可以在保证系统性能的同时,降低单点故障的风险。
此外,容错机制也是保证系统高可用性的重要手段。通过采用冗余配置(如双机热备、数据镜像等)和自动化的故障转移机制,可以在一台服务器发生故障时,快速切换到备用服务器,保证网站的持续可用性。
四、日志管理与监控
日志管理是维护网页服务器正常运行的一个重要环节。服务器日志不仅可以帮助管理员追踪访问记录,还能及时发现异常行为。常见的日志包括访问日志、错误日志和系统日志等。合理配置日志记录方式(如轮换日志和日志压缩)可以避免日志文件占用过多磁盘空间。
日志分析工具的使用能够帮助管理员从海量日志中提取有价值的信息,发现网站性能瓶颈、识别潜在的安全问题。例如,使用ELK(Elasticsearch、Logstash、Kibana)堆栈进行日志分析,可以实时监控服务器状态,优化性能。
除了日志管理外,服务器监控系统的配置同样重要。通过配置监控系统(如Zabbix、Prometheus等),可以实时获取服务器的运行状态,及时发现资源瓶颈和硬件故障,提前采取措施,避免系统崩溃。
五、总结:
综上所述,网页服务器的配置参数对于网站的性能、安全性以及高可用性至关重要。性能优化、安全配置、负载均衡与容错机制以及日志管理与监控是四个不可忽视的关键方面。网站管理员应根据实际需求,灵活调整服务器配置,确保网站能够在高流量和复杂环境下稳定运行。未来,随着技术的不断进步,服务器配置也将更加智能化和自动化,因此不断学习和实践新的配置方法,是每个技术人员的责任。
本文由发布,如无特别说明文章均为原创,请勿采集、转载、复制。
转载请注明来自河北尚泉拍卖有限公司,本文标题:《网页服务器的配置参数有哪些》

京公网安备11000000000001号
京ICP备11000001号
还没有评论,来说两句吧...